Minyama suburb profile
Minyama is a picturesque suburb located on the Sunshine Coast, known for its stunning waterfront properties and relaxed coastal lifestyle. Situated just a short drive from Mooloolaba and Kawana Waters, Minyama offers residents easy access to pristine beaches, shopping centres, and dining options. The suburb is characterized by its network of canals, providing ample opportunities for boating and water-based activities. With its peaceful atmosphere and proximity to essential amenities, Minyama is a sought-after destination for families, retirees, and professionals seeking a serene yet convenient place to call home.
Minyama property market performance
Current median dwelling price$1,973,125Past 3 months
Property growth-2.7%Past 12 months
Minyama’s property market has seen notable trends over the past 12 months. While house values remained stable, unit values surged by 24.5%. Despite the absence of a median house price, there were seven house sales, indicating some activity. Units sold more favorably, with five transactions and a relatively quick median time on the market at 26 days.
In terms of rental performance, Minyama experienced significant growth, with house rents rising by 26.3% and unit rents increasing by 17.8% over the last year. The average house rent reached $1250, while units averaged $795, illustrating a strong demand for rental properties in the area.

Minyama demographics
Minyama, located on the Sunshine Coast in Queensland, is a picturesque suburb known for its waterfront properties and relaxed coastal lifestyle. With a population of 2,726, Minyama offers a serene environment that appeals to retirees and families alike. The median age of 53 indicates a mature community, with many residents enjoying the tranquility and beauty of the area. The suburb's proximity to beaches and the Mooloolah River makes it a desirable location for those seeking a peaceful yet connected lifestyle.
Housing in Minyama is characterized by a high rate of outright ownership, with nearly half of the properties owned outright, reflecting the stability and long-term commitment of its residents. Additionally, 29.9% of homes are owned with a mortgage, while only 20.4% are rented, indicating a strong preference for homeownership in the area. This trend is complemented by the suburb's family-friendly atmosphere, with 32.9% of families being couples with children and 51.7% being couples without children.
The community in Minyama is diverse, with a mix of family types, including one-parent families making up 13.5% of the population. The median total household income of $1,716 per week suggests a comfortable standard of living, supported by the suburb's amenities and natural attractions. How does Minyama compare to nearby suburbs?
- Median house prices: Minyama’s median house price is 61.9% higher than Buddina’s.
- Median unit prices: Minyama’s median unit price is 23.9% higher than Parrearra’s.
- House price growth: Property prices in nearby Buddina have risen 37.9% more than in Minyama over the past year.
- Unit price growth: Over the past 12 months, unit prices in Minyama have grown 8.5% higher than in Buddina.
- Selling speed for houses: Properties in Minyama are selling 32.8% faster than in Buddina.
- Selling speed for units: Properties in Minyama are selling 42.2% faster than in Buddina.
